How I Make NPCs by [deleted] in DnDBehindTheScreen

[–]LearningForGood 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Using this for a homebrew version of Dangerous Designs from Explorer's Guide to Wildemount;

Huron Stahlmast (BBEG)

  • Says everyone is incompetent & worthless and how his designs, his machines are part of his legacy.
  • Doesn't say he's a coward behind his machines.
  • Actively hides his brand in the palm because its proof that he required the power from an infernal source, Traxion (Devil of Asmodeous), to maintain his authority.

Yinra Emberwind (Bounty Hunter)

  • Says she looking out for the good of the city & its people
  • Doesn't say they she's not interested unless there is coin involved
  • Actively hides they have friends in the Kryn Dynasty (Den Krathos) as it would ruin their employment & reputation as a bounty hunter in the Empire.

Bram Gulchswattle (Male Gnome Watchmaster)

  • Says there is no time for nonsense & fun while protecting the people
  • Doesn't say he's been lonely for a awhile and craves affection
  • Actively hides battle scars on his back that cause a great deal of pain

Udoth GoodBarrel (Dwarf Fence)

  • Says he's all about profits and the consequences will sort themselves out later - it'll all be ok!
  • Doesn't say he loves to gamble & keeps his coinage in his crotch/underpants
  • Actively hides he owes a 10,000GP debt to Chariot Casino on the Uppershelf of Hupperdook. Currently trying to laundry stolen Lionette Wine from barrels to bottles.

Kyre Furrymane (Tabaxi Prisoner)

  • Says they only care for their baby, Kork, and want them to survive. Her partner, Keir Furrymane, was taken about... a month ago... who knows time in a prison...
  • Doesn't say she'd do anything to be free from the prison, even if it meant giving up her only son.
  • Actively hides that she and her husband fled without warning anyone in the village the night the kobolds raided.

Roguun (Duergar Blacksmith)

  • Says they don't know and don't want to know anything that goes on outside his furnace. Keep the metal coming and the ale too.
  • Doesn't say he's heard the screams from the infirmiry that keep him up at night
  • Actively hides he's obsessed with making a marble statue of himself
